MySQL不香吗,为啥还要Elasticsearch?
- 发表时间:2025-06-18 02:55:09
- 来源:
在技术面试中,遇到过这样一个有意思的场景,且听我娓娓道来。
面试官:“在你的系统里,都做过哪些性能优化,可以讲讲吗?” 候选人:“有些数据库查询检索类操作,我们用MySQL数据库会比较慢,所以全部挪到ElasticSearch(简称ES)中去做了,性能马上就提升了挺多。
” 面试官:“为什么挪到ES里面性能就提升了,可以从技术原理上讲一讲吗?” 候选人:“因为ES用的是倒排索引啊,而MySQL用的是B+ Tree索引,前者的性能要快很多…。
推荐资讯
- 2025-06-27 11:00:13民航局紧急通知禁止携无 3C 标识及被召回的充电宝乘境内航班,无 3C 标识充电宝有哪些安全隐患?
- 2025-06-27 11:00:13在男性眼里,欢愉有多重要?
- 2025-06-27 09:35:142025年,为什么很多程序员都扔掉了Mac和Linux,开始拥抱Win11了?
- 2025-06-27 10:50:14深圳的人口最终会剩下多少?
- 2025-06-27 10:15:14安卓设备上有哪些好用的游戏模拟器?
- 2025-06-27 09:20:13新婚那天晚上你们是怎样度过的?
- 2025-06-27 10:35:14为什么现在糖尿病越来越多?
- 2025-06-27 09:35:14软路由是否被过度神化?
- 2025-06-27 11:00:13大家在广州的一天是怎么样的呢?
- 2025-06-27 10:10:14看新闻说老美的B-2连续飞了37小时,飞行员的吃喝拉撒怎么解决?
推荐产品
-
作为一个服务器,node.js 是性能最高的吗?
嘿,兄弟们!今天你焦虑了吗? 反正我朋友圈的 JS 开发者群 -
吃爽了是怎样一种体验?
负债三年,三年前离婚,半个月前被分手,再也不想用情太深,上周 -
乔丹的身体素质放到现在是不是只能算平庸?
说起奇才乔丹打马里昂,都只记得全明星那一个差点被封盖的后仰跳 -
自研项目,PHP用什么框架最好?
现在是2025年,我的回答是 就用thinkphp或lar*
新闻动态
最新资讯

